In this game you play as a young boy named Rooks.

He's the only one that can save the world from the evil Galneon.

With the power of the cards he begins his adventure.

Arcana is a first-person RPG which focuses on the exploration of varied dungeon settings.

A village serves as hub in which Rooks can visit places like a fortune teller or shops to buy items and equipment.

On the world map, which does not offer free movement, he chooses his next destination where the dungeon crawl begins.

The battles occur randomly and are turn-based: during each turn, the player chooses the next action of a character from a list of actions, e.g. attack or magic.

Eventually the characters advance their experience level and therefore their stats.

The main visual characteristic of the game is the display of monsters and characters: everything is represented with cards.

They can have an elemental attribute or not.

Rooks is able to summon an elemental to aid him.

He can only summon one type at a time, and he must find them before being able to summon them.

Two more characters can join the party.

The Commodore Amiga (1985) was ahead of its time technically — multitasking, custom graphics and sound chips — and built a passionate following in Europe in particular, where it rivaled and often outsold contemporary consoles. Amiga collecting today is a niche but dedicated hobby: original boxed software on floppy disk is comparatively scarce since floppies degrade, making well-preserved complete copies genuinely valuable to the right collector.
